Mandrake Linux Security Advisory : XFree86 (MDKSA-2003:118)
A vulnerability was discovered in the XDM display manager that ships with XFree86. XDM does not check for successful completion of the pamsetcred call and in the case of error conditions in the installed PAM modules, XDM may grant local root access to any user with valid login credentials. XFree86 opens a chooserFd TCP socket even when DisplayManager.requestPort is 0
When the IPv6 code was added to xdm a critical test to disable xdmcp was accidentally removed. This caused xdm to create the chooser socket regardless if DisplayManager.requestPort was disabled in xdm-config or not...

CVE-2001-1086
The CVE-2001-1086 issue affects XFree86 versions 3.3 and 3.3.3 where XDM cookies created via gettimeofday() with HasXdmXauth are easily guessable, allowing remote attackers to access the X display by brute forcing cookies.
